Fifa appoint Szymon Marciniak to officiate 2022 World Cup final

Polish referee Szymon Marciniak will take charge of Sunday’s 2022 Fifa World Cup final between France and Argentina, Fifa announced on Thursday.

The 41-year-old has already officiated matches involving both teams at the tournament – Argentina’s last-16 win over Australia and France’s group-stage victory against Denmark.

Marciniak’s assistants in Sunday’s match will be compatriots Pawel Sokolnicki and Tomasz Listkiewicz.

The three have already overseen matches at the Under-18 world championships and the Euros in 2016.

The Argentina-France clash at Lusail Stadium kicks off at 15:00 GMT.

Full appointment

Referee: Szymon Marciniak (POL)
Assistant Referee 1: Pawel Sokolnicki (POL)
Assistant Referee 2: Tomasz Listkiewicz (POL) (POL)
Fourth Official: Ismail Elfath (USA)
Reserve Assistant Referee: Kathryn Nesbitt (USA)
Video Assistant Referee: Tomasz Kwiatkowski (POL)
Assistant Video Assistant Referee: Juan Soto (VEN)
Offside Video Assistant Referee: Kyle Atkins (USA)
Support Video Assistant Referee: Fernando Guerrero (MEX)
Standby Assistant Video Assistant Referee: Corey Parker (USA)
